Based in Austin, Texas, you'll be the key point of contact for our external HSE consultancies — coordinating compliance activity, supporting RAMS and incident management, and helping embed a strong safety culture across a fast-moving, tech-led construction environment.

This is a great opportunity for an experienced H&S professional to gain genuine international exposure across a business operating at the cutting edge of construction technology.


K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

──────────────────────────────

• Act as the primary liaison for external HSE consultancies globally — coordinating audits, training, and compliance activities delivered by third parties, and ensuring consistent standards are maintained across all regions.

• Write and review risk assessments and method statements (RAMS) — maintaining risk registers, tracking corrective actions, and ensuring all documentation is current, accurate, and compliant with applicable regulations.

• Support incident reporting and investigations — coordinating responses, identifying root causes, tracking remedial actions through to close-out, and ensuring learnings are shared across the business.

• Monitor regulatory compliance across XYZ's operating regions — with a strong grounding in OSHA requirements for US operations and an understanding of equivalent frameworks in UK and European jurisdictions.

• Produce, coordinate, and track toolbox talks across project and office teams — promoting a positive safety culture and ensuring HSE communication reaches every level of the organisation.

• Coordinate audits and monitor follow-up actions — supporting the Global Head of Project Delivery with reporting, compliance tracking, and continuous improvement of XYZ's global HSE programme.

RE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S

──────────────────────────────

• 5–10 years of Health & Safety experience within the construction or engineering industry, with a strong working knowledge of OSHA regulations and their practical application on active project sites.

• Proven experience supporting RAMS preparation and review, and involvement in incident investigations — from initial reporting through root cause analysis and corrective action tracking.

• Relevant H&S qualification (NEBOSH, OSHA 30, or equivalent) and the ability to work effectively with external consultancies, site teams, and senior stakeholders across multiple regions.

• Highly organised with strong written and verbal communication skills — able to manage multiple workstreams, maintain accurate compliance records, and travel to project sites on a regular basis.
